Output 7ac430dff7138e6863fda13368707c545c58c1785059851fc28675664587435e:0

value
1058037
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6dd124d9fd170d59d2ae72998d3bd0627fa962cd OP_EQUAL
address
3Bhg82gMi61Ph72T4QiQbmWFUpyT9aJVZ7
transaction
7ac430dff7138e6863fda13368707c545c58c1785059851fc28675664587435e
spent
true